Oi will not compete in the 2009-10 season, instead focusing on his college career at MIT.

Began skating at age 6 when he saw skating on TV ... Skated in shows that support the Salvation Army and cancer research ... Has been on the Honor Roll ... Also earned the Johns Hopkins Center for Talented Youth Award in math ... Has a younger sister, Bryna, who placed third in intermediate ladies at the 2007 U.S. Junior Championships and will compete at the novice level ... Brother Aidan, 10, plays soccer and swims ... Father is a consultant and mother is a statistician ... Hobbies include playing online Scrabble and Boggle, reading and watching movies ... Favorite foreign city to travel to is Selva val Gardena because "the town was quaint, the view was amazing, and there were flowers everywhere" ... Has a passion for Scrabble, Boggle, reading, tennis and fusion energy ... Will start his freshman year at MIT in fall 2009 ... Plan to major in physics or nuclear engineering and is interested in exploring the potential of fusion as a clean energy source ... Would like to be involved in developing the field of nanotechnology after his skating career ... Likes manipulative puzzles ... Wants to meet tennis player Roger Federer because he admires his drive and dominance.
